1 Acts 8:1 Pray for the Persecuted adapted from the sermon of Lyndon Beasy March 8, 2015 INTRODUCTION Following the stoning of Stephen in Acts 7, Acts 8:1 says that on that day a great persecution broke out against the church and that Saul began to destroy the church, going from house to house he dragged men and woman and put them into prison. A great persecution broke out against the church. And this kind of persecution of the Church and Christians continues still today! While we sit here in safety and comfort, around the world 100 Million of Christians are facing persecution for their faith in Jesus Christ. Some are disowned by their families, others are tortured or imprisoned, others are sent away from their homes, and some even face death. Christian Martyrdom began biblically with the stoning of Stephen. Then during the first century, almost all of Jesus disciples suffered martyrdom for his sake. Peter was crucified upside down, Mark was torn to pieces, and Paul, originally the greatest persecutor of Christians, was beheaded for his faith in Jesus. As Christianity then spread throughout Europe and the British Isles, countless numbers of Christians were tortured and burned at the stake. And history has just continued to be filled with examples of Christians dying for their faith and ministry. Some are recorded for us to remember, others we won't know about until we meet them face to face in God s eternal Kingdom. And this history of Christian persecution and martyrdom has not ended but only escalated! Most recently, amidst all the other biased and paltry news we do hear, what we didn't hear about, unless you heard through indirect means such as social media or Christians websites, was the shocking story of 21 young Egyptian Christian men who were kidnapped by ISIS and executed in Libya. 1
2 These young Christian men were in their early to mid-20s. They went to Libya in search of work to help feed their families living under the poverty line in Egypt. In the days and weeks leading up to their deaths, their ISIS captors tortured them and attempted to persuade them to deny Jesus in return for living. But they all refused to deny Christ. And they all died on that beach singing songs to Jesus and could be heard continuously chanting the words "Lord Jesus Christ", while some even screamed the name of Yeshua in their final moments. 3 Inspiringly, this brutal execution of these heroes of faith hasn't defeated the Egyptian Christian community but has just sparked a greater sense of unity and opportunity to multiply the testimony of these brave men throughout Egypt. One Middle East Christian Leader recently said - The Gospel message of salvation rises out of this suffering and persecution. As the Middle East was the birthplace of Christianity, the torch of revival that once burned bright for Christ can once again be lit by the sparks created by ISIS. In the days immediately after this execution, a tract inspired by the incident was distributed throughout Egypt and in one week 1.65 million tracts were distributed. The tract contains biblical quotations about the promise of blessing amid suffering, alongside a poignant poem in Arabic: Who fears the other? The row in orange, watching paradise open? Or the row in black, with minds evil and broken? Just like the persecuted and scattered church in Acts 8:4 multiplied as they preached the word wherever they went, this current day tragic persecution is just a confirmation for us that in God s sovereign hands He can turn the greatest persecutions into the most miraculous multiplications. World Watch List But what has recently happened in Lybia and Egypt is just a drop in the ocean of the worldwide persecution of Christians. Open Doors which is a Christian mission focused on supporting the cause of the persecuted church, updates yearly a World Watch List ranking the top 50 countries where the persecution of Christians is the most intense. 1. North Korea 2. Somalia 3. Iraq 4. Syria 5. Afghanistan 6. Sudan 7. Iran 8. Pakistan 9. Eritrea 10. Nigeria 11. Maldives 12. Saudi Arabia 13. Libya 14. Yemen 15. Uzbekistan 16. Vietnam 17. Central African Republic 18. Qatar 19. Kenya 20. Turkmenistan 21. India 22. Ethiopia 23. Egypt 24. Djibouti 25. Myanmar 26. Palestinian Territories 27. Brunei 28. Laos 29. China 30. Jordan 31. Bhutan 32. Comoros 33. Tanzania 34. Algeria 35. Colombia 36. Tunisia 37. Malaysia 38. Mexico 39. Oman 40. Mali 41. Turkey 42. Kazakhstan 43. Bangladesh 44. Sri Lanka 45. Tajikistan 46. Azerbaijan 47. Indonesia 48. Mauritania 49. United Arab Emirates 50. Kuwait 40/50 these countries name Islamic Extremism as the primary source of persecution. In North Korea, the number 1 perpetrator of persecution, 50,000-70,000 Christians are imprisoned in labor camps.
